Lead Engineer - Foundations in London

Lead Engineer - Foundations in London

London Full-Time No working from home possible
Formula.

At a Glance

  • Tasks: Lead the design and development of a cutting-edge API platform using Kafka.
  • Company: Globally scaled tech business with a focus on innovation.
  • Benefits: Competitive pay, hybrid work model, and flexible contract terms.
  • Other info: Join a dynamic team with opportunities for growth and influence.
  • Why this job: Make a real impact on next-gen technology while working hands-on.
  • Qualifications: Deep Kafka experience and skills in TypeScript, Node.js, and AWS.

A globally scaled technology business is looking for a Lead Engineer to take ownership of its next-generation API platform, with Kafka at the heart of the architecture.

Operating at significant scale, this is a hands-on engagement where you'll have real influence over the direction of a critical engineering pillar - designing and building the event-driven infrastructure that the platform depends on.

Key responsibilities as a Lead Engineer:

  • Architecting and evolving a high-throughput, Kafka-driven event streaming platform
  • Designing cloud-native distributed systems built for scale and resilience
  • Leading the development of event-driven microservices and API integrations
  • Owning security, observability, performance, and long-term maintainability
  • Championing TDD, CI/CD, Infrastructure as Code, and automated testing
  • Embedding AI-powered capabilities into engineering workflows

Skills and requirements:

  • Kafka - deep, hands-on experience is essential (topic design, consumer groups, schema registry, Kafka Streams or similar)
  • TypeScript, Node.js
  • AWS (EKS, Lambda, Aurora RDS), Kubernetes
  • GraphQL, Terraform, DataDog
  • Salesforce or enterprise CRM experience is a strong advantage

Contract details:

  • IR35: Outside IR35
  • Rate: Up to £700 per day
  • Contract length: 3 months rolling
  • Location: London (Hybrid)
  • Start date: ASAP

Apply now or reach out directly to find out more. Due to the high volume of applications, not all applicants will receive a response.

Lead Engineer - Foundations in London employer: Formula.

Join a leading technology business that values innovation and collaboration, offering a dynamic work environment in London. As a Lead Engineer, you'll have the opportunity to shape the future of a cutting-edge API platform while enjoying a hybrid work model that promotes work-life balance. With a strong focus on employee growth, you will be supported in your professional development through access to the latest technologies and methodologies, making this an excellent place for those seeking meaningful and rewarding employment.

Formula.

Contact Details:

Formula. Recruitment Team

StudySmarter Expert Advice🤫

We think this is how you could land Lead Engineer - Foundations in London

Tip Number 1

Network like a pro! Reach out to your connections in the tech industry, especially those who work with Kafka or in similar roles. A friendly chat can lead to insider info about job openings that might not even be advertised yet.

Tip Number 2

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those involving Kafka, TypeScript, and AWS. This gives potential employers a taste of what you can do and sets you apart from the crowd.

Tip Number 3

Prepare for interviews by brushing up on your technical knowledge and soft skills. Be ready to discuss your experience with event-driven architectures and how you've tackled challenges in past projects. Confidence is key!

Tip Number 4

Don't forget to apply through our website! We make it easy for you to find roles that match your skills. Plus, applying directly shows your enthusiasm and commitment to joining our team.

We think you need these skills to ace Lead Engineer - Foundations in London

Kafka
TypeScript
Node.js
AWS (EKS, Lambda, Aurora RDS)
Kubernetes
GraphQL
Terraform

Some tips for your application 🫡

Tailor Your CV:Make sure your CV highlights your experience with Kafka and cloud-native systems. We want to see how your skills align with the role, so don’t be shy about showcasing your hands-on experience!

Craft a Compelling Cover Letter:Your cover letter is your chance to shine! Tell us why you’re passionate about building event-driven infrastructures and how you can contribute to our next-gen API platform. Keep it engaging and relevant!

Showcase Your Projects:If you've worked on any projects involving TypeScript, Node.js, or AWS, make sure to mention them. We love seeing real examples of your work, especially if they relate to the responsibilities listed in the job description.

Apply Through Our Website:We encourage you to apply directly through our website for a smoother process. It helps us keep track of applications and ensures you don’t miss out on any important updates!

How to prepare for a job interview at Formula.

Know Your Kafka Inside Out

Since this role revolves around Kafka, make sure you brush up on your knowledge of topic design, consumer groups, and Kafka Streams. Be ready to discuss your hands-on experience and any challenges you've faced while working with Kafka in previous projects.

Showcase Your Cloud-Native Skills

Familiarise yourself with AWS services like EKS, Lambda, and Aurora RDS. Prepare examples of how you've designed cloud-native distributed systems that are resilient and scalable. This will demonstrate your ability to architect solutions that align with the company's needs.

Emphasise Your Leadership Experience

As a Lead Engineer, you'll be expected to guide teams and champion best practices. Share specific instances where you've led development efforts, implemented TDD, CI/CD, or Infrastructure as Code, and how these practices improved project outcomes.

Prepare for Technical Questions

Expect in-depth technical questions related to event-driven microservices, API integrations, and automated testing. Practise articulating your thought process and problem-solving approach, as this will showcase your expertise and confidence in handling complex engineering challenges.